Ant-Man and the Wasp

Director: Peyton Reed

Stars: Paul Rudd, Evangeline Lilly, Michael Douglas, Hannah John- Kamen, Michael Pena, Randall Park, Michelle Pfeiffer

Genre: Sci-fi Action-Comedy/ Superhero

Rating: 3.75/5

Ant-Man and the Wasp is a river of comedy and a perennial one at that. It does not give the audience a moment’s rest. This funfest, which is a follow-up to Ant-Man and Captain America: Civil War, finds Scott Lang (Paul Rudd) under house arrest. His days as the insect-sized superhero is over following his exploits in Civil War. However, when Hope (Evangeline Lilly) and Dr. Hank Pym (Michael Douglas) approaches him with an urgent mission, he once again has to don the Ant-Man suit and risk jeopardizing his freedom in the process.

The movie builds up on the story and the characters from the first movie and adds a host of new characters. Both the new and the old cast are equally brilliant. Paul Rudd’s Ant-Man and Evangeline Lilly’s Wasp are perfect as the newest MCU superhero duo. Of the supporting cast, Michael Douglas’ Dr. Hank Pym is a strong presence. Similarly, Luis (Michael Pena), the old fan favorite, shines above all else and reaffirms his fan favorite tag. New characters like Agent Woo (Randall Park), Ghost (Hannah John- Kamen) and Sonny Burch (Water Goggins) also stand out.

As a movie, it a typical Marvel flick. It has great action sequences, great CGI and effortless progression of the plot. In addition to all that, it is a landmine of comedy. The dialogues, the character interactions, and action sequences combine seamlessly to deliver a brilliant action comedy.

However, as much as I loved the movie, I was left wanting for more. As much as it entertained, once out of the theatre not much of the movie remained with me. Unlike the recent MCU offerings, this one leaves you with an unfamiliar feeling of being satisfied and not at the same time.
